Hello community,

here is the log from the commit of package fsharp for openSUSE:Factory checked 
in at 2016-09-20 13:26:28
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Comparing /work/SRC/openSUSE:Factory/fsharp (Old)
 and      /work/SRC/openSUSE:Factory/.fsharp.new (New)
++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Package is "fsharp"

Changes:
--------
--- /work/SRC/openSUSE:Factory/fsharp/fsharp.changes    2016-01-28 
17:25:11.000000000 +0100
+++ /work/SRC/openSUSE:Factory/.fsharp.new/fsharp.changes       2016-09-20 
13:26:30.000000000 +0200
@@ -1,0 +2,6 @@
+Sat Aug  6 08:06:47 UTC 2016 - idon...@suse.com
+
+- Update to version 4.0.1.10 
+- Drop use-internal-nunit.patch, no longer needed.
+
+-------------------------------------------------------------------

Old:
----
  4.0.1.1.tar.gz
  use-internal-nunit.patch

New:
----
  fsharp-4.0.1.10.tar.bz2

++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++

Other differences:
------------------
++++++ fsharp.spec ++++++
--- /var/tmp/diff_new_pack.BqhdEj/_old  2016-09-20 13:26:33.000000000 +0200
+++ /var/tmp/diff_new_pack.BqhdEj/_new  2016-09-20 13:26:33.000000000 +0200
@@ -17,21 +17,21 @@
 
 
 Name:           fsharp
-Version:        4.0.1.1
+Version:        4.0.1.10
 Release:        0
 Summary:        F# compiler, core library and core tools
 License:        Apache-2.0
 Group:          Development/Languages/Other
 Url:            http://fsharp.github.io
-Source:         https://github.com/%{name}/%{name}/archive/%{version}.tar.gz
+#Source:         https://github.com/%{name}/%{name}/archive/%{version}.tar.gz
+# Run nuget restore
+Source:         %{name}-%{version}.tar.bz2
 Source1:        fsharp.rpmlintrc
-Patch1:         use-internal-nunit.patch
 BuildRequires:  automake
 BuildRequires:  fdupes
 BuildRequires:  mono-devel >= 4.0.0
 BuildRequires:  mono-wcf >= 4.0.0
 BuildRequires:  mono-winfxcore >= 4.0.0
-BuildRequires:  nunit >= 2.6.4
 BuildArch:      noarch
 
 %description
@@ -43,11 +43,11 @@
 
 %prep
 %setup -q
-%patch1 -p1
 
 %build
 autoreconf
 %configure --libexecdir=%{_prefix}/lib
+echo '<?xml version="1.0" encoding="utf-8"?><packages></packages>' > 
packages.config
 make
 
 %install
@@ -55,11 +55,15 @@
 rm -rf ${RPM_BUILD_ROOT}%{_prefix}/lib/mono/monodroid
 rm -rf ${RPM_BUILD_ROOT}%{_prefix}/lib/mono/monotouch
 
-#fix script-without-shebang warnings
+# Fix script-without-shebang warnings
 find %{buildroot}%{_prefix}/lib/mono -iname "*.Fsharp.Targets" -type f -print0 
| xargs -0 chmod -v -x
 find %{buildroot}%{_prefix}/lib/mono -iname "Fsharp.*.xml" -type f -print0 | 
xargs -0 chmod -v -x
 
-#fix brp-25-symlink failure
+# FIXME
+cp 
packages/System.Collections.Immutable.1.2.0/lib/portable-net45+win8+wp8+wpa81/* 
%{buildroot}%{_prefix}/lib/mono/4.5/
+cp 
packages/System.Reflection.Metadata.1.4.1-beta-24227-04/lib/portable-net45+win8/*
 %{buildroot}%{_prefix}/lib/mono/4.5/
+
+# Fix brp-25-symlink failure
 while read line
 do
   src=`readlink -f "$line"`
@@ -68,7 +72,7 @@
   cp "$src" "$line"
 done <<< "$(find %{buildroot}%{_prefix}/lib/mono/Reference* -type l)"
 
-#fix duplicate files
+# Fix duplicate files
 %fdupes %{buildroot}%{_prefix}
 
 %files
@@ -88,10 +92,12 @@
 %{_prefix}/lib/mono/4.5/FSharp.Core.xml
 %{_prefix}/lib/mono/4.5/FSharp.Core.optdata
 %{_prefix}/lib/mono/4.5/FSharp.Core.sigdata
-%{_prefix}/lib/mono/4.5/FSharp.Data.TypeProviders.dll
-%{_prefix}/lib/mono/4.5/FSharp.Data.TypeProviders.xml
 %{_prefix}/lib/mono/4.5/Microsoft.FSharp.Targets
 %{_prefix}/lib/mono/4.5/Microsoft.Portable.FSharp.Targets
+%{_prefix}/lib/mono/4.5/System.Collections.Immutable.dll
+%{_prefix}/lib/mono/4.5/System.Collections.Immutable.xml
+%{_prefix}/lib/mono/4.5/System.Reflection.Metadata.dll
+%{_prefix}/lib/mono/4.5/System.Reflection.Metadata.xml
 %{_prefix}/lib/mono/4.5/fsc.exe
 %{_prefix}/lib/mono/4.5/fsi.exe
 %{_prefix}/lib/mono/4.5/fsiAnyCpu.exe
@@ -110,7 +116,6 @@
 %{_prefix}/lib/mono/gac/FSharp.Compiler.Server.Shared/
 %{_prefix}/lib/mono/gac/FSharp.Compiler/
 %{_prefix}/lib/mono/gac/FSharp.Core/
-%{_prefix}/lib/mono/gac/FSharp.Data.TypeProviders/
 %{_prefix}/lib/mono/gac/policy.2.0.FSharp.Core/
 %{_prefix}/lib/mono/gac/policy.2.3.FSharp.Core/
 %{_prefix}/lib/mono/gac/policy.3.3.FSharp.Core/


Reply via email to